In the current society, computers and internet are widely used. More and more advanced technologies have been developed to pose some threats to the privacy of people’s life. It is necessary to find some effective ways to realize such a goal of protecting the privacy of people to a certain extent. The network platform’s openness along with share of resources have determined that there are some safety issues considering from the aspect of financial privacy; therefore, it is of great importance to pay full attention to the protection of online financial privacy (Song & Law, 2017). If people’s online financial privacy is not well protected, it will cause huge negative influences on people while they use the internet, especially in the public internet places. On the other hand, if the online privacy of people can be ensured, it will bring huge benefits to users.
